Love Poem by James Hart

Love



Then, love was in the anxious heart
Waiting for your plane to appear
On the screen in the airport and
You to pass through customs.

Now, love is in the relieved sigh
When you arrive back from work
From driving through the lanes
Of rural Essex, tired but content.


©2009
James Hart
